WebJun 2, 2024 · According to the study, California leads the rankings for urban areas with the worst air quality. Among the 25 worst cities for both daily and year-round particle pollution, numbers 9 are Californian cities respectively. The worst-performing are Bakersfield – located in the Kern County – and the Fresno-Madera-Hanford metropolitan area. WebMay 31, 2024 · Here Are The 10 Poorest Cities In Southern California. Palmdale in Los Angeles County. El Cajon in San Diego County. Santa Fe Springs in Los Angeles County. Hawthorne in Los Angeles County. El Centro in Imperial County. El Monte in Los Angeles County. Compton in Los Angeles County. San Bernardino in San Bernardino County.
